Gucci Family History:
The Gucci family's journey in the world of fashion began with Guccio Gucci, who founded the iconic fashion house in Florence, Italy, in 1921. Guccio's vision and passion for craftsmanship laid the foundation for what would become one of the most prestigious and influential fashion brands in the world. Over the years, the Gucci family expanded the brand's presence globally, establishing a reputation for luxurious leather goods, refined craftsmanship, and innovative design.
